Cotton

Cotton is a primary fiber for casual comfort due to its soft, non-irritating biological structure. While it is durable and easy to maintain, its physical properties, specifically its high heat conductivity and lack of elastic recovery, limit its utility in high-performance or alpine environments.

Merino Wool

Merino wool is a complex performance fiber that manages moisture and regulates temperature through its unique biological structure.
